Area Catching Report - April 7, 2006

Inshore/nearshore: The Red Drum bite is strong with nice slot sized fish being caught in the creeks and marshes. Some nice Specks are being caught with some Gray Trout mixed in as well. The chopper blues are biting but no big ones yet.

Surf/Piers: The Topsail Island Piers report Sea Mullet being caught in good numbers and some puffer fish still being caught. Early morning and late afternoons have been the best this week. Drum and mullet are being caught in the surf.

Offshore/Stream: Black bass and grouper are being caught in the 10-30 mile range. Blackfin Tuna near the stream.

The off shore weather looks to be rough the next few days so best to stay nearshore.
